Output 17ddd9dae5556620538889de0d568d88f0735ab8bd05809542b6065929550d4e:1

value
600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066fa97842a7523dbc32636aaae3005608b5668b OP_EQUAL
address
32H3k76WsYFUYdtw6gvTH98tivcsqMuqzQ
transaction
17ddd9dae5556620538889de0d568d88f0735ab8bd05809542b6065929550d4e
confirmations
142822
spent
true